# Bytemine × ZeroClick: B2B Data Any Agent Can Buy

**Published:** September 1, 2026 · 4 min read · Partnership
**Author:** [ZeroClick Team](https://x.com/zeroclick)

Ask an agent to build a prospect list and it hits the same wall every sales team knows: the research is easy, verifying the data is not. Who runs marketing at this company? Is that email still live? Which mobile number actually gets answered? Verified answers have always lived behind enterprise data contracts. [Bytemine](https://www.bytemine.ai) solves that problem at scale: 135M+ B2B contacts, 80M+ verified mobile numbers, and 10M+ companies. Bytemine's B2B data is now live as an agent storefront at [agents.bytemine.ai](https://agents.bytemine.ai/llms.txt) — purchasable per request, over open payment rails, with no signup.

## The B2B Data Layer

Bytemine is a B2B data platform built for sales, GTM, and AI teams. It provides contact and company data plus the intelligence around them: funding, hiring, and job-change signals, technographics, buying-intent scores, live company data, and email finding and verification. The platform has 50+ API endpoints with response times under 200 milliseconds. It covers the full prospecting motion, from "who should we talk to" to "is this address safe to send to."

Bytemine was built machine-first. It ships REST APIs, a CLI, SDKs, and an MCP server that lets AI assistants pull live records mid-task. Hundreds of AI agents already run on its data feeds, and its data underpins several well-known sales intelligence tools. Pricing follows the same logic: pay per record delivered.

## What the Partnership Does

Bytemine's data is live today at [agents.bytemine.ai](https://agents.bytemine.ai/llms.txt). An agent discovers the storefront, reads the machine-readable listing and live pricing manifest, pays per request over x402 or MPP, and gets structured JSON back. No signup, no API key, no contract. An agent that arrives without a wallet is not turned away: the storefront's agent guide covers creating one free, or handing the purchase to a human for approval.

ZeroClick handles the commerce around every request: agent identity, payment on open rails, metering, and transaction-level analytics, with revenue settling directly to Bytemine's Stripe account. The storefront is registered across major agent indexes, including Coinbase's agentic.market, x402scan, mppscan, and zero.xyz. ## Under a Penny a Record

On Bytemine's platform, a full contact record — work email, personal email, mobile number, and 50+ structured fields — costs $0.0083. That is not a per-field price; it is the price for the whole record.

B2B data has traditionally been packaged for teams: annual contracts, seat licenses, credit bundles bought in advance. An agent does not buy that way. It has a task open right now — qualify this account, find the decision maker, verify the address — and it needs exactly as many records as the task takes.

Consider a real example. An agent building a shortlist for one campaign might search companies, pull a few dozen contact records, and verify every email it plans to use. That comes to well under a dollar of data, metered per record, spent in seconds. There is nothing to cancel afterward and no bundle to finish. Because prices live in the storefront's manifest rather than a rate card, an agent reads the current price at call time and decides for itself whether the call is worth making.
